Output 28981d17792fa6c7bab3f1e3f082f3c1ac77ee88efe127fd032cc364a53051c9:37

value
2385288
script pubkey
OP_0 OP_PUSHBYTES_20 38704d5e584b0cff6970201902b7d0036f0e8bca
address
bc1q8pcy6hjcfvx076tsyqvs9d7sqdhsaz72phzkkq
transaction
28981d17792fa6c7bab3f1e3f082f3c1ac77ee88efe127fd032cc364a53051c9
confirmations
210851
spent
true